What Is the IICRC?
The IICRC is an internationally recognized organization that establishes standards for the inspection, cleaning, and restoration industries. Its certifications and protocols are developed by industry experts and based on scientific research, real-world experience, and evolving restoration technology.
When a restoration company is IICRC-certified, it means its technicians have been trained to follow industry best practices for cleaning, mitigation, and restoration.
What Is the ANSI/IICRC S500 Standard?
The ANSI/IICRC S500 is the primary standard used by restoration professionals when responding to water damage in homes and commercial buildings. It provides detailed guidance on how to properly assess, mitigate, and restore properties affected by water intrusion.
The standard addresses important aspects of water damage restoration, including:
Water damage classifications and contamination categories
Moisture detection and monitoring techniques
Proper use of drying equipment and dehumidification systems
Mold prevention procedures
Health and safety protocols for technicians and occupants
By following the S500 standard, restoration professionals can ensure the damage is handled safely and effectively.

Consistency & Accuracy
The S500 provides proven procedures that ensure each project is handled with consistent, repeatable restoration methods.
Health & Safety
Following industry safety standards protects both property occupants and restoration technicians from risks such as mold exposure, contaminated materials, or structural hazards.
Insurance & Documentation
Many insurance carriers recognize and expect restoration work to follow IICRC standards. Proper documentation and compliance can help simplify the claims process.
Long-Term Results
Water damage restoration isn’t just about drying visible surfaces — it’s about removing hidden moisture and preventing future problems such as mold growth or structural deterioration.
